In this role, you will assess and facilitate learning for students across Level 1–3 Early Years Educator and Childcare courses. You’ll support learners in workplace settings, ensuring they have access to high-quality work-based learning opportunities. You will contribute to curriculum development, monitor learner progress, and maintain strong relationships with students, employers, and colleagues. Your work will help ensure compliance with awarding body standards and promote safeguarding, equality, and inclusion at all times. The successful candidate will hold a degree in social science, counselling, social care, childcare, education or related discipline, with relevant vocational experience/qualification in early years and/or supporting teaching and learning. You should have strong organisational and communication skills, with a student-centred approach.
